Gorilla Girl XL Auto
Growing it
Normal
Resistance
Normal
The Gorilla Girl XL Auto’s turned out to be a pretty decent strain. The plants were not XL as I had expected but they were healthy and vigorous from start to finish. This strain had an extremely alluring smell from early on and the buds were dripping with resin as advertised by Sweet Seeds. I did find that the buds were much lighter, fluffier and not nearly as dense as I had hoped for and unfortunately that really affected the final harvest weight. I only harvested and cured three of the four plants as the forth was so larfy that it’s been put aside for bubble hash production. I did not bother weighing the final dry product but it filled up three full size mason jars which is usually about 50 grams of smokable bud. I would average 150 grams total or 50 grams per plant so definitely not a memorable harvest weight compared to previous grows. But as far as the smoke report for this strain- it’s great! Very strong, an energetic and creative Sativa high without being overwhelming and sending my heart rate/thoughts racing. I usually don’t enjoy a Sativa high all that much but this is a nicely balanced strain that can be enjoyed throughout the day into the evening without worries about keeping you up at bedtime. The flavour is tough to describe as it’s kind of piney, citrusy, and sweet all in one- let’s just say that it tastes like really good pot! So to summarize the Sweet Seeds Gorilla Girl XL Auto’s in a few words- easy to grow, tasty, intoxicating effect but a low harvest weight- quality over quantity with this strain. I would definitely recommend to anyone looking to grow great weed for personal use. The genetics seem stable, reliable and a safe choice when looking at the overwhelming number of Cannabis seed breeders in today’s market. I believe that your money is well spent when you choose seeds from Sweet Seeds!

Cream Mandarine XL Auto®
Growing it
Easy
Resistance
Easy
If you are seeking a potent Sativa high with a heavy citrus flavour than please consider this strain- The Sweet Seeds Cream Mandarine XL Auto. This is an easy strain to grow and it’s definitely lived up to it’s name with all four of the plants reaching over 48" or 4 feet in height. I did not top or train (LST) this strain but I am positive that it would have done well with either or both for that matter. Without topping or training these plants grew into the predictable xmas tree shape with a heavy, central cola surrounded by a ring of satellite buds. The majority of the lower buds were decent but not as heavy as I had originally hoped for. This strain has a low leaf to bud ratio which makes for easy trimming at harvest time with little to no defoliation needed throughout the grow. The buds are on the smaller side but they are quite dense and absolutely covered in sparkling trichomes! Definitely some of the frostiest pot I have ever grown. The smell throughout this grow is worth mentioning as this is a very strong smelling strain. It’s not a bad smell as most people enjoy a citrus scent but it’s definitely not easy to hide and I would not recommend for those seeking a stealthy strain. And now on to the smoke report… this is a Sativa lover’s dream. Although uncured- this pot when smoked or vaped tastes like a bag of oranges, lemons and limes. Pure citrus perfection! It’s super smooth and very hard hitting. You can feel it’s effects almost immediately upon inhalation (just a few tokes will do it) and the high lasts a really long time. This strain will leave you feeling energized and happy if you tolerate the sativa high well- If not, this strain will quicken your heart rate, leaving you sweaty and green if unlucky 🤢. Based on that, I would not recommend this strain for newbie smokers. This is a reliable strain for those looking to get super high from a small amount of product for long periods of time. The Sweet Seeds Cream Mandarine XL Autos are a great bang for your buck, probably best for daytime smoking by those seeking a hardcore sativa experience/high.

Zkittlez Auto
Growing it
Easy
Resistance
Easy
The Original Sensible Seeds Zkittles Auto is a simple strain to grow, smoke and relax with. All four plants were small to medium sized (28-32" tall) with approximately 18-20 branches each (untopped). They were well structured with thick stems and branches- thus allowing this strain to hold a significant amount of bud weight without sagging or falling over leading up to harvest. This strain was by far, one of the easiest I’ve ever grown but I would only recommend this to a more experienced grower. I did find about a dozen male flowers on three out of the four plants in week 5. I plucked them off and watched these like crazy throughout the remainder of the grow. Thankfully they made it through to harvest and the finished product is decent. The buds are dense and heavy but not as resinous as Original Sensible Seeds describes in their advertising for this strain. The buds were easy to wet trim (low sugar leaf to bud ratio) and smell like freshly chopped cucumbers! It’s difficult to give an accurate description of the flavour for this strain because it’s just gone into cure. At this point when smoked or vaped, I can taste a combination of flowery, sweet and sour. The buzz is 70/30- Indica/Sativa and I personally don’t feel that this strain is as strong or intense as other growers describe. All in all, I generously gave this strain a 5 out of 10 for the following reasons- super easy to grow but the male flowers found during Week 5 leave me questioning the ultimate stability of these genetics. Even though this grow turned out all right in the end, if I hadn’t known what I was looking at (the male flowers) this entire grow would have been pollinated/ruined. The buds are tight and heavy but not nearly as resinous or potent as advertised by the folks at Original Sensible Seeds. I doubt that I will grow this strain again because male flowers in feminized, autoflowering genetics are simply unacceptable. 😢

Purple Lemonade Auto
Growing it
Easy
Resistance
Easy
If you are looking to grow oversize buds, excessively sticky with loads of resin and high THC levels- Fast Buds Purple Lemonade should be a front runner on your list! I really enjoyed my first attempt at growing this strain and found it relatively easy going from seed to harvest in just 11 weeks. This strain grew as advertised maxing out at about 3 ft or 34" tall and I was fortunate enough to have a mixture of all the available phenotypes; purple, purple/green and straight up green- I found no difference in potency between the various phenotypes. These were strong smelling plants from about week 5 on- grapefruit with gassy undertones make this a difficult choice for those looking to stealth grow. These were by far the largest buds that I have ever grown indoors and they stayed large throughout the dry and going into cure. The dry buds are hard/dense and this is an extremely resinous strain- so much so that these three plants left large sticky patches where they were resting on the inside walls of my tent! The yields were decent but not outstanding as I made the mistake of only topping one of the three FB Purple Lemonade plants. In future, I will top all plants of this strain as it rebounds quickly and yields considerably more product compared to the untopped plants. And now to describe the smoke... it has a great flavour even prior to going into cure and it burns beautifully in either a joint, pipe or vape. It has a sweet, strong flavour similar to that of the FB Green Crack and I find this strain to be a perfect 50/50 balance of Indica to Sativa. It’s a well balanced high suitable for day or night, anytime really but maybe not for the novice or newbie smoker as it’s still really potent! Once again, I am very impressed with the Fast Buds genetics! This was an all too easy strain to grow, producing massive buds drenched in trichomes and feels quite high in THC (wish I could test it...). Thank you to Fast Buds for the opportunity to grow and showcase your fabulous Purple Lemonade strain and I will definitely grow this again! Highly recommend!

Green Crack Auto
Growing it
Normal
Resistance
Normal
I love Fast Buds Green Crack... and so do all of my friends! I have given away so much of this harvest already and it’s not even finished curing. These 4 plants were nothing short of perfect throughout the majority of this grow. Topped at 2-3 weeks, this strain will produce many branches with tight inter-nodal spacing. Buds will grow together to form beautiful, tight colas on every branch if enough light is applied to the plant’s canopy. The smell of this strain when harvesting is 100% pure pink grapefruit and remains solid throughout the cure. The buds trim up easily as there is a low leaf to bud ratio in the buds themselves (hardly any sugar leaves) and they are quite dense and tight. Lots of resin with the Green Crack, probably a good strain for those seeking to make rosin, etc. The high from this Cannabis is truly worthy of it’s name and reputation. It’s a strong smoke with the best characteristics of both a Sativa and an Indica for your enjoyment- Hitting hard and fast without the racing heart rate and the "I’m going green, need to lie down" effect. The flavour is reminiscent of the old school "hydroponic" herb that first became popular in the late 80’s early 90’s. It’s a full bodied taste with hints of pine and citrus- really smooth in either a joint or vape. My hubby is a long time smoker with quite a high tolerance to THC and he wanted a strain that would truly get him high again. The Green Crack has succeeded in achieving this task and then some so I wouldn’t recommend this strain for newbie’s or novice smokers. Definitely more of an evening/weekend smoke and an absolute favorite that I will grow over and over again! These 4 plants yielded over a pound of the best quality cannabis that I have ever grown and that’s why the Fast Buds Green Crack scores a perfect 10/10 stars for me.

Auto Blackberry Kush
Growing it
Easy
Resistance
Easy
Dutch Passion Auto Blackberry Kush definitely lives up to it’s name with a beautiful dark purple colouring and a notable fruity smell and flavour. I chose to grow this strain based on other grower’s positive reviews and of course- their incredible photos! As promised, the BBK’s are a joy to grow and photograph as the various phenotypes display a wide range of gorgeous purple hues. As far as the smoke is concerned- it’s hard to say at this point as the buds are just over a week into cure. There is a sweet/fruity undertone accompanied by the typical earthy/woody flavour of uncured bud. Hopefully in 7 weeks when all is said and done, I will be left with the super fruity/berry product that everyone raves about in their GD reviews. I will say however that the effects of this strain are quite enjoyable! It definitely ticks the "Indica" box for me as it’s a very relaxing buzz both mentally and physically. I’ve often read that the purple strains of Cannabis offer more medicinal benefits and in my opinion the BBK is no exception. I can feel my muscles relaxing almost immediately upon smoking/vaping and it seems to offer some mild pain relief as well. I find the buzz to be mild to moderate, less intense off the start but lasting longer than most for at least 2 hours. This is a great evening pot as it’s a pleasant downer at the end of a long day. I would definitely recommend my fellow growers try this strain just for the purples themselves but the smoke is pretty good too! Another successful grow using the ever impressive genetics of Dutch Passion.

Auto Ultimate
Growing it
Normal
Resistance
Normal
This strain has a beautiful flowery/fruity/diesely smell while in the tent and during harvest and retains that gassy/diesely odor throughout the cure. In the end, the fully cured flower tastes far different than it smells- when smoked it tastes like pine with hints of citrus and an underlying flavour of dank! I think the dank is the gassy/diesely influence and I really enjoy that unique flavour found in this strain. I find the smoke to be a medium-strong sativa effect without the racey head high. It’s energetic and uplifting- perfect for social occasions/parties or at home/daytime smoking. The effects are almost immediate upon smoking/vaping and last for 1-1.5 hours. Medium-large plants offer up heavy, dense buds sticky with golden resin. I’ve been impressed with the Dutch Passion Auto Ultimate and I will definitely grow this strain again. I look forward to trying a few more super auto strains like “Think Big & Think Different" from this company as thier genetics produce a smooth smoking, strong herb sure to impress any level of smoker from connoisseur to newbie!
